Pet Champion(The Lost Master)

Passive- the master is accompanied by a hound which has its own health pool equal to half of the masters hp, and scales dmg at 50+5 per level and scales at 15% of masters total ad, attack speed is .75 and doesn't scale over level but receives all attack speed gains(from items and buffs not growth) of the master, armor and mr are 25 and 3/4's of the masters bonus. move speed is 375 at all levels, attack range of 100. respawn time is 40 seconds-2 seconds per level(no cdr scaling) gives 75 gold on kill q- maiming strike- both the master and the hound preform a piercing linear skillshot(glitterlance style) if the master hits a champion he will move further to 400 units behind the target, if the hound strikes that same champion he will root them for 1.5 seconds, if only one of them hits the champion it applys a 50% slow for the same duration, if the master pierces the target he will still do dmg to the targets behind them but will still move 400 units behind the first target. if only the hound strikes a champion the hound will stop at that champion w- bonded spirits- Passive-dmg done to the hound is transferred to the master at a rate of 75% of dmg taken unless the master is below 50% hp, the damage done to champions by the hound heals the master for 30%(including abilities) Active- the master summons the spirit of an additional hound(this hound does not interact with the w passive), lasts 10 seconds, this hounds interacts with his other abilities as such, this hound also has half the stats of the base hound(minus attack speed and movespeed) Q- if the master and both hounds hit a champion both hounds will root them champion for 3 seconds, same affect as normal if only 2 connect E- if all 3 units can strike the same champion it will heal the master and the hound for 15% of max hp E-Beasts bite- the master and the hound gain 20-40% attack speed on activation and their first auto will deal max hp dmg 2-6%, if both the hound and the master hit the same champion they gain 20% movespeed, beasts bite gains 3% dmg per 5% missing hp of the master. R- The master rage- The master immobilizes himself to charge a linear dash(does not go over walls and charges distance like an arcanopulse) he can charge up to 4 seconds, if he charges under 2 seconds the dash will stop on the first champion hit, and deals physical dmg if he charges over 2 seconds the dash will deal true damage and pierce champions and deal execute dmg(15% at 2 seconds and 35% at 4) but the dash deal less damage the further he dashes down to 75% at max range(of the max if he taps it and goes as far as it goes it will do 95%~)

My thoughts,A pet based champion but one who can function without their pet with abilites that will work stand alone, but can be rebuffed with his w to get a temp pet, the q and r are the true masterpieces of the kit, the dream is the usage of a w powered q and root a target for 3 seconds so you can charge your ult to deal massive dmg, but against ranged champs they can hit you during this duration, so take caution, this ult is not like sion it is not an escape its a commitment and can even be used as an engage but you sacrifice damage and you put a heavy distance between you and you're hounds, also note your hounds would have to not have leashing as that would be overpowered for his comboing, the hound would just have to be forced to stay within a certain distance of him(say 5000 units). the w passive is to prevent the hound from being an oppressive lane presence while also allowing a reilability for the master to know he can combo, consider the hound can NOT die while the master is>50% but harassing the hound will dmg the master heavily and lead to the hounds death and a very bad window for the master, the healing is so the opponent has to consider if fighting while the hound is alive is a good idea, in team fights i picture the master as a tank who initiates with q and tries to be disruptive and threatening, but if you land a q combo in a team fight consider you cant just risk ulting due to the required charging time, and positioning yourself in relation to the hound is critical as you can take extreme bonus dmg if you and the hound are both hit, (think illaoi Spirits) i feel like i should note the master Needs to be melee or else he'd be oppressive, and you may think he will just be countered by ranged champs but due to his q gap closer cc(if you are skilled at positioning and can land it) you can contest them, but consider since you go further its risky to use next to enemy towers, and about the scaling damage on his E while it seems strong remember if hes low and it will deal massive damage the hound is likely dead so it wont be applied twice, and due to how easily the second hound can be focused with its reduced stats you have to save it for what you want to empower be it an ulti combo on the q or a heavy gap closer q, or just more E damage also i think the hound as considering its a dog should be able to move quite quickly and since it wont gain movespeed outside of the E buff
